When It’s Time to Get Your Air Conditioning Repaired
Is the level of convenience in your home disappointing what you would like it to be? There are other, more subtle problems that, if disregarded, could cause more serious repairs or the need for an early replacement of your a/c unit. While a system that won’t switch on is a clear indication that you need repair work, there are other, less obvious issues. If you recognize with the more subtle signs of a issue with your a/c, you will be able to get in touch with a professional service specialist faster instead of later.
If any of the following use, among our Kansas AC repair specialists recommends that you give us a call:
- You are sustaining an increase in the quantity of cash needed to spend for your monthly utility expenses: Inefficient operation of your air conditioner can be brought on by a number of various concerns, consisting of leaking ductwork, an internal malfunction, or a defective thermostat. This indicates that it has to work more difficult to keep your home cool, which will result in a significant boost in the quantity that you pay in utility costs.
- You just discover hot air coming out of your vents: First things first, make certain you haven’t unintentionally set the thermostat to the inaccurate temperature by checking it. If that is not the case, then you probably have a problem on the inside of your a/c, and you should get it inspected by a expert.
- You are seeing a higher humidity level at your property: Even though this is not the primary function of your air conditioning system, it is responsible for managing the humidity level within your home or industrial building. Higher humidity suggests that there is an excess of wetness in the air, which can lead to the development of mold and mildew in addition to making the air feel warm and sticky. It is vital that you get this matter dealt with as rapidly as humanly possible, particularly for the sake of your security.
- The air flow in your system is inadequate: Regrettably, there are a variety of elements that can result in insufficient airflow. We will require to perform a detailed inspection in order to figure out whether the problem is the outcome of a stopped up air filter, an concern with the blower, frozen evaporator coils, leaking ductwork, or obstructed air ducts.
- You observe that there is a considerable quantity of moisture in the location around your system: Condensation is a natural event, nevertheless it should not exist in excessive amounts. It is possible that you have a dripping refrigerant or a clogged drain tube if you see any excess wetness or pooling water in the location.
- Weird Noises from Your Unit: It is to be expected for an air conditioning system to develop some background sound while it is running. On the other hand, if it starts making audible shrieking, screeching, grinding, groaning, or scraping noises, this is an apparent sign that something needs to be repaired.
- It appears that there is a problem with your thermostat: It’s possible that the thermostat is the source of the problems you’re having with your a/c. If you have cold and hot locations around your home, your system will not shut down, or it won’t start, it could be because of a issue with the thermostat. If your unit will not begin, it could likewise be since it won’t shut down.
- Foul odors are coming from your unit: There might be a problem with your air conditioning if you smell anything burning or a musty smell. These smells can be triggered by a range of factors, consisting of mold advancement and charred circuitry.
- Your system turns frequently between the following states: When the temperature inside your home reaches the level that you have selected on the thermostat, ac system are configured to turn off immediately. Despite this, it will continue to cycle even when there is something wrong with it.

The HVAC System Is Making Weird Noises
There are a few noises that need to not be heard originating from a/c although they do not operate in full silence. These sounds might be anything from a banging to a screeching to a grinding to a clicking noise. These particular sounds usually suggest that there is a problem within the cooling system that has to be repaired by a professional of in Johnson County.
Sounds that are Weird and Different Coming From Your air conditioner The following must be consisted of:
- Banging: The problem is normally the compressor in an a/c unit that is making a banging sound. This element of the a/c unit is responsible for delivering refrigerant to the various other parts of the system in order to get rid of excess heat from your home. Compressor elements may loosen up as the a/c system ages. This noise is triggered by the parts walking around and rattling and banging into one another.
- Screeching: A damaged blower fan motor within the air conditioning unit may produce a sound comparable to screeching or squealing if the motor is working poorly. Usually, a malfunctioning fan belt or broken bearings in the motor are to blame for this noise. Switch off the air conditioning right now and get in touch with a expert for repairs whenever you hear a shrieking sound.
- Grinding: The sound of something grinding is never ever a excellent indication to hear coming from any sort of mechanical things. Pistons inside the compressor may have worn, which might lead to this grinding noise originating from the air conditioning. When a compressor’s pistons become worn, it usually indicates that the compressor itself needs to be changed. The total air conditioner unit might require to be replaced depending upon the model of AC and how old it is.
- Clicking: It is really common for an air conditioning system to make a clicking noise when it at first turns on. If you hear clicking throughout the entire period of the cooling cycle, then there is a issue with the clicking. These clicks are the result of a thermostat that is not working appropriately.
